Ms J K Rowling, OBE's Professional Career

Career
children's writer; chair Lumos; commencement speaker Harvard Univ 2008; hon degree: Napier Univ, Dartmouth Coll USA, Univ of Exeter, Univ of St Andrews, Harvard Univ, Univ of Aberdeen; FRSL; Prince of Asturias Award for Concord Spain 2003, Chevalier de la Légion d'Honneur 2009

Ms J K Rowling, OBE's Publications

Books and Publications
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one (1997), Harry Potter and the Chamber of Secrets (1998),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azkaban (1999), Harry Potter and the Goblet of Fire (2000), Quidditch Through the Ages (2001), Fantastic Beasts & Where to Find Them (2001),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ix (2003),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ince (2005),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ows (2007), The Tales of Beedle the Bard (2008), The Casual Vacancy (2012); Awards incl: FCBG Children's Book Award, Birmingham Cable Children's Book Award, The Young Telegraph Paperback of the Year, Nestlé Smarties Book Prize Gold Medal 9-11 Years 1997, 1998 and 1999, Premio Cento per la Letteratura Infantile 1998, British Book Awards' Children's Book of the Year 1998 and 1999, The Sheffield Children's Book Award, Sorciéres Prix 1999, Author of the Year and Lifetime Achievement Award Br Book Award 1999 and 2008, Whitbread Children's Book of the Year 2000, W H Smith Children's Book of the Year 2000 and 2003, W H Smith Fiction Award 2004, W H Smith Book of the Year 2006, Outstanding Achievement Award South Bank Show Award 2008, The Edinburgh Award 2008, The James Joyce Award UC Dublin 2008
